lent to me by my health visitor as the carrier we had bought was too big for my 6lb baby.
i loved it so much that even when baby fitted the other carrier i bought my owmn wilkinet.
my husband did not like using it with our 6lb baby when she was small.... he lacked the mummy head huggers- he likes it now although says you need the confidence that comes with practise to give the ease of use 10.!

its the most comfiest carrier ever. Its like a second skin. I've tried many other slings but as i have a bad back they to tended to pull and really hurt around the neck and shoulders, the wilkinet doesnt at all.
I'd recommend it to anyone!!!

I'm so glad I got mine cheap from an NCT sale, because it was terrible! I couldn't get it to feel 'safe ' enough to carry my baby in, and the waist straps weren't long enough to tie well. If I could've mastered this, I rhink it would've been very comfy for the baby. But I gave up and bought a different one.
